JOB PURPOSE



Lead & guide laboratory team for budget planning, manpower planning, development planning, accurate analysis, timely reporting, product certification, new method / technology development, innovation & improvements in lab, new product developments, trouble shooting, technical support to refinery units for his laboratory sections.


Ensure 100% availability, operability, and accuracy of all the analytical/other instruments. Ensure compliance wrt safety rules and regulation, PPE uses, good practices including calibration, and training of manpower in his section. Provide timely and adequate analytical support to processing plants and marketing for monitoring quality of product at various stages of operation & to Provide analytical support to TS for optimisation, problem solving and parameter development. Coordination with CDU 1, CDU 2, DHDS, NHT/CCR, FCCU, HMU 1 & 2, Isomerisation, DHDT Marketing/despatch, PIT, PP (particularly for LPG, SKO, MTO, Gasoline, HSD, LDO, MFO, Sulphur, Polypropylene) on day to day basis for trouble shooting, special analysis, test run , sample scheduling and special activities in field. Responsible for safety, ERIMS, NABL, IT, LIMs, training, external audits (RIMS & NABL), internal audits, Proficiency testing Review of international standards viz., ASTM, IP, UOP, ISO, BIS, APHA etc. and accordingly update SOPs and its implementation. Handling issues related to LPG, SKO, MTO, Gasoline, HSD, LDO, MFO, Sulphur. Polypropylene
ADP project: Support for setting up analytical facilities for PP

KEY CHALLENGES



Meet stringent export parameter testing for increased value realisation. Ensure lab readiness for increased marketing, unit expansion requirements. Upgradation of facility with latest technology. Ensure 100% reliability and zero% downtime of analytical services. Ensure zero% product failure at customer end. Bench marking lab performance with international lab (ASTM PT Program).
Maintaining NABL accreditation of laboratory.





KEY DECISIONS



Made by Jobholder:

Budget and manpower planning. Selection of equipment / chemicals / spares. Permissible deviation in finished products.
Planning for facility improvement.



Recommendations to superior:

Future quality parameters of product quality. Possible changes with respect to quality parameters to meet the quality. Suggestion for new test method / instruments. Improvement projects and new products.
Requirements of budget, infrastructure, and manpower.



INTERACTIONS



Internal Interactions:

With Technical Services about improvement in unit parameters and other departments on quality issues. With Safety, Procurement, IT, Maintenance, Learning Center, LIMS issues.
With Head Lab / TS for manpower, budget allocation.



External Interactions:

With vendors for evaluating their product offers, discussions etc. With NABL and other agencies for maintaining certifications. With various vendor for AMC/ maintenance of instruments. With ASTM for PTP With BIS for test methods and product specification.
With NABL secretariat.



DIMENSIONS



Budget (Opex & Capex), manpower, infrastructure etc. Procurement/ Upgrade of analytical equipment.
Chemical inventory management.



Team Size: Direct Reports: 2 to 5 Indirect Reports: 25 to 35



SKILLS & KNOWLEDGE



Educational Qualifications & Certifications:

Minimum M. Sc. / B. SC. with good working knowledge of Refinery / Petrochemical Laboratory



Relevant (Functional/Level) & Total Years of Experience:

Minimum 20 years of experience in Refinery / Petrochemical Laboratory.



Functional Skills:

He should have experience of coordination with various functions. He should have operational experience of latest sophisticated instruments/ analysers/ equipment.


Behavioural Skills:

Ability to lead, guide and work in team and team building. Customer focused, operational excellence, result oriented. * Good learner, trainer, and managerial skill
